


The 1391's design is imbued with musical influence drawing inspiration from Patti Smith's visit to London in 1977. where she played at The Rock Garden in Soho. This trip marked a moment in London and New York's cultural history. where both sides of the Atlantic were simultaneously experiencing artistic liberation.��This frame borrows from our own extensive archive. echoing the original 0692 and 0137 whilst reminiscent of the classic American acetates found in Graham Cutler's personal archive. The 1391 is a generously proportioned rectangle frame that exudes personality and charm.
